The Type 1 Diabetes Score in 48328, Waterford, Michigan is 59 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
90.33 percent of the population in 48328 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 60.70 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 4.98 percent of the residents in 48328 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.18 members with about 2.06 cars available per household.
An estimate of 89.57 percent of the residents in 48328 has some form of health insurance. 36.05 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 68.36 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 48328 would have to travel an average of 3.28 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Mclaren Oakland .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 48328, Waterford, Michigan.

As of , an estimate of 26,095 residents live in 48328 with a median age of 41.9 years. 21.24 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 16.14 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 37.00 percent of the residents in 48328 is currently married, and 26.02 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 48328 is $6,661.08.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 48328 is approximately $957. The median household spends about 14.37 percent of their income on housing.

Type 1 Diabetes is a chronic autoimmune disease in which the pancreas produces little to no insulin, a hormone that regulates blood sugar. People with Type 1 Diabetes require daily insulin injections or the use of an insulin pump to manage their blood sugar levels. Without proper management, individuals with Type 1 Diabetes are at risk of serious complications, including heart disease, kidney failure, and vision loss.
One of the key aspects of managing Type 1 Diabetes is regular medical care. This includes routine check-ups with healthcare providers, diabetes education and support services, and access to prescription medications and supplies. Missing appointments or neglecting regular care can lead to uncontrolled blood sugar levels and an increased risk of health complications.
